Police commencing rescue operation on SH 2 between Ōpōtiki and Matawai


Location:

Bay of Plenty

Attribute the following to Inspector Nicky Cooney, Eastern Bay of Plenty Area Commander:

Police are commencing a rescue operation to remove members of the public stuck in between land slips on Waioeka Gorge, State Highway 2 between Ōpōtiki and Matawai.

Police are working with partner agencies on the rescue operation.

If you have any loved ones travelling on State Highway 2 in the area, that haven’t checked in with you, please contact 105.

Please quote event number P065149924.

Joint statement: Planned protest in Auckland on 31 January 2026


Location:

Waitematā

Joint statement between New Zealand Police and NZ Transport Agency Waka Kotahi:

A planned protest across the Auckland Harbour Bridge has had its permit declined, and access to the bridge will not be facilitated by Police.

The event is being organised by The Freedom and Rights Coalition for 31 January 2026.

A number of agencies have been working together in planning, and are well placed to respond to any protest activity taking place in the Auckland region.

Update: Serious incident, Onehunga


Location:

Auckland City

Auckland Police investigating a firearms incident in Onehunga this morning are seeking information from the public after a person suffered critical injuries.

Shortly after 11am Police were called to a property on Arthur Street after reports a person had been shot.

Upon arrival a person was located with a gunshot wound and was transported to hospital, where they remain in a critical condition.

Detective Senior Sergeant Matt Bunce says Police are asking the public for information about the incident.

Name release: Fatal crash, Hamurana


Location:

Bay of Plenty

Police can now release the name of the person who died following a crash in Hamurana, Nort of Rotorua on Tuesday 13 January.

He was 21-year-old Te Peeti Melahkai Raki, of Hamilton.

Two people remain in hospital following the crash.

Police are continuing to investigate the crash, and are still seeking any CCTV footage or dashcam video of a silver Lexus sedan, carrying the registration DZS7, on State Highway 1 and State Highway 5, between 4pm and 5:30pm on 13 January.

Homicide investigation launched, Marewa


Location:

Eastern

Please attribute to Detective Inspector Marty James:

Police have launched a homicide investigation following the death of a man in Marewa this morning.

Emergency services were called to Savage Cres just before 11:10am after receiving reports a man had been assaulted.

Upon arrival, the man was located with critical injuries. Despite the best efforts of first responders, he died at the scene a short time after.

A 26-year-old woman was taken into custody at the scene, and is due to appear in the Hastings District Court tomorrow (17 January) charged with murder.

Steam Client Beta – January 14th

The Steam Client Beta has been updated with the following changes:

General

  • Fixed Steam client hang when a Nacon PS4 Compact Controller is connected.

Friends & Chat

  • Added a ‘report’ option to the right-click context menu on chat window tabs and profile names in the chat log. This is in addition to the existing ‘report’ option on chat messages.

  • You can now toggle the ability for group chat members that you are not friends with to direct message you in the ‘Permissions’ section of each group chat’s settings.

Steam Input

  • Added support for the Razer Raiju V5 Pro.

SteamVR

  • Fixed some instances of Dashboard UI elements not appearing.

Kahurangi National Park search suspended


Location:

Tasman

Please attribute to Sergeant Jonny Evans, Police Search and Rescue:

The search for missing tramper Graham Garnett, 66, has been suspended.

This decision follows extensive searches of the area and is extremely difficult for all involved.

Police thank all the Land Search and Rescue New Zealand (LandSAR) groups and specialist teams, New Zealand Defence Force, Rescue Coordination Centre New Zealand, and everyone involved in the search operation.

Man arrested in relation to Christmas Day firearms incident, Hornby


Location:

Canterbury

Please attribute to Detective Sergeant Luke Vaughan:

Police have arrested and charged a 17-year-old man in relation to a firearms incident in Hornby on Christmas Day.

Police received calls shortly after 6:30pm on December 25 reporting a male being chased by others in Hornby, one with a firearm in their possession.

A person was later discovered in hospital with a suspected gunshot wound, which was not life-threatening.
